Swinub Community Day Event Times in Various Regions

Swinub Community Day (February Community Day) takes place at the following local times (if more time conversions are needed, use this website to figure out your local time):

Asian-Pacific Feb. 17, 2019 from 12:00 p.m. to 3:00 p.m. JST (GMT+9)
Europe, the Middle East, Africa, and India Feb. 16, 2019 from 10:00 a.m. to 1:00 p.m. UTC (GMT +0)
Americas and Greenland Feb. 16, 2019 from 11:00 a.m. to 2:00 p.m. PST (GMT -8)

Event bonuses include:

  • 10 guaranteed Sinnoh Stones
    • 5 from Trainer battles (PvP)
    • 5 from battles with Team Leaders (PvE)
    • Make sure you have room in your inventory to accommodate them before battling!
  • 3x Catch Stardust
  • 6-hour Lure Modules (Valentine’s Event Bonus)
  • More Swinub Spawns
  • Exclusive Mamoswine move (Ancient Power Rock) can be obtained for the event duration, and one hour after the event ends.
  • 2x Catch Candy (Valentine’s Event Bonus)

Swinub is boosted by Snow or Sunny weather, allowing varying degrees of weather to boost this pig Pokémon.


Item Recommendations for Swinub CD

This Community Day boosts the Stardust gains for catching, so Star Pieces will be the star of the day.

With that being said, we would advise you to use the following items to maximize gains in other areas of the game:

  • Star Piece: As stated above, with a bonus to Stardust being active, this will allow you to get even greater gains for the day. With Stardust being needed for several things in the game now, such as move unlocking, this is an item worth using.
  • Gotcha / GO Plus / Poké Ball Plus: This is just a good choice overall, it helps track distance more accurately than regular walking will, it can help catch those random Pokémon you may find throughout the day, and if you have the Poké Ball Plus you can walk your favorite from Let’s Go for in-game bonuses! Plus it is really cool hearing your favorite Pokémon in that ball!

Of course, add on top of this all the regular stuff:

  • Poké Balls for catching everything, specifically Great and Ultra Balls for quick and easy catches.
  • Lucky Eggs for when you are catching, doing raids during the day, and just helping leveling overall.
  • Lure modules to take advantage of the 6-hour lures.
  • Incense to attract more possible shiny Swinub.
  • Pinaps for even more candy! Since CD overlaps the Valentine’s Day Event, you will earn double candy on every catch! You’re going to need it since the big guy requires 100 Candy to evolve!

Swinub CP and IV Chart

No Community Day guide would be complete without a look at the CP potential in caught Pokémon. If you are looking to see what makes a 100% Swinub, here is what to expect:

  • 521 – 635 CP is the level 30 CP Swinub range
    • 635 CP is 100% without Weather Boost
  • 564 – 688 CP is a level 35 CP Swinub range
    • 688 CP is 100% with Weather Boost Sunny or Snow
    • This is the absolute best you can find in the wild

Check out the full CP Chart here and IV per level charts here. And here is your mandatory Swinub 100% search string (These ivs are just possible 100% ivs, the only guaranteed 100% ones are 635 with no weather and 688 with weather boost, if any other strings are desired, we have a creator here):

Shiny Swinub Family

Shiny Swinub and the family are a bit of an odd grouping. You have shiny Swinub, sporting some green fur, Piloswine with its change to a yellow, and then the long-awaited mammoth going and mixing both to bring a greenish-yellow. It is quite noticeable, and to some, it is an appealing shiny that makes this worthwhile Community Day that much better.

General Event Tips and Tricks

  • Make sure you have space in your inventory to accommodate the 10 Guaranteed Sinnoh Stones before you battle in PvP against other Trainers or Team Leaders.
  • Pokémon you have not caught prior to the event start can turn into Swinub, which means it is best to arrive at your spot early, and wait to catch until the event starts.
  • Be patient – there will always be errors and bugs at the start of the event. It is best to restart the app in most, if not all, cases.
  • Remember Pokéstops give out quests that are very beneficial on Community Day, giving you rewards for Stardust, Great and Ultra Balls, and Pinap Berries, all things that can help you if your stocks are low.
  • While a Community Day Box has become the norm, most times it is not worth it compared to current or past sales. If it is what you need, go for it, but usually, the deal can be matched elsewhere.
  • To ensure that you have Lures up the entire duration, do not set your lures prior to the start of the event, as those will only last 30 minutes. The Lure has to go up after the event has started to last for three six hours. Not to mention it will block the boosted CD spawns from spawning until it has depleted.
  • Use Incense to attract even more Pokémon to you while you’re out hunting. If you are wondering, yes, Incense can spawn Community Day ‘mons, that can be shiny. There is not a reason why you should avoid Incense if you have it.
